The Independent national Electoral Commission, INEC, in postponing the scheduled February 2015 general elections by a further six weeks, gave security as the main reason for the shift.

The Chairman of the body, Prof. Attahiru Jega said he was acting on the advice of the National Security Adviser over the lingering Boko Haram threat, following security reports.
The security agencies have also promised Nigerians that they will dislodge the insurgents from their stronghold in Adamawa, Borno and Yobe States in the six weeks gap so that Nigerians can safely go to the different polling stations to vote.
But many are sceptical of this promise, arguing that if the military could not defeat Boko Haram in over five years, how do they hope to do that in six weeks?
